Do not carry training or research books or maga tool with hand on trigger and always zines that specialize in pneumatic disconnect from air when not in use. tools. -2- G6049 14/15 Gauge Angle Finish Nailer Kit Basic Nailer Safety In addition to the rules stated in the previous section, and those in the warning boxes throughout this manual, please observe the following safety tips for your new nailer: 1. READ THIS ENTIRE MANUAL BEFORE OPERATING THE NAILER. 2. ALWAYS DISCONNECT AIR FROM THE NAILER whenever servicing or installing nails. During maintenance, a nailer connected to air may fire accidentally, causing serious personal injury. 3. DO NOT PLACE HANDS NEAR NAIL POINT OF ENTRY. Nail can deflect and be driven through the surface of the workpiece, puncturing your hand or fingers. 4. NEVER CONNECT THE NAILER TO PRESSURIZED OXYGEN OR OTHER COMBUSTIBLE GASES as a power source. Only use filtered, lubricated, and regulated compressed air. 5. ALWAYS KEEP ANY BYSTANDERS BEHIND NAILER OR AWAY FROM AREA DURING USE. Nails may be driven completely though wood and could become dangerous projectiles. 6. DO NOT CARRY THE NAILER BY ANY OTHER PART THAN THE HANDLE, and do not carry the nailer by the air hose. 7. DO NOT KEEP THE TRIGGER PULLED ON THE SAFETY YOKE MECHANISM WHEN CARRYING OR HOLDING THE TOOL. 8. DO NOT USE A CHECK VALVE OR ANY OTHER FITTING that allows air to remain in the tool. Operating this nailer can propel objects into the air, causing immediate eye damage. To protect yourself, always wear American National Standards Institute (ANSI) approved safety glasses or goggles when operating this equipment. In addition, this nailer discharges at 85-90 decibels. To protect your hearing, always wear ANSI approved ear protection when operating this nailer. Never point this nailer at yourself or another person! Always pay attention to the direction this nailer is pointed. Use this tool with respect and caution to lessen the possibility of operator or bystander injury. The Model G6049 features a 360° adjustable exhaust, a quick release nose clamp, a convenient side-loading magazine, a safety trigger and a durable plastic carrying case. The Model G6049 shoots 14/15 gauge brad nails 11.4"-21.2" in length and accepts up to 100 nails at a time. At 4.8 lbs., this model is also easy to carry around for hours.
